Description
The South Tyneside Pledge, launched in 2022, is a community wealth-building initiative designed to retain more economic value within the borough in response to the macroeconomic shock of the COVID-19 pandemic. It brings together over 400 organisations from the public, private, and voluntary sectors, all of which are either based in or provide services within South Tyneside.
The Pledge is coordinated by the Policy and Insight team, with strong cross-Council collaboration involving Strategic Investment & Growth, Communications, Procurement, Sustainability, and other departments. It represents a collective commitment to inclusive growth, local investment, and community resilience.
Purpose of the Evaluation
This evaluation aims to assess the impact of the South Tyneside Pledge over the past three years, focusing on how effectively it has delivered against its nine core commitments. The findings will inform future strategy, identify areas for improvement, and celebrate successes across the partnership.
